Understanding How VFDs Improve System Performance

A Variable Frequency Drive controls motor speed and torque by adjusting the frequency and voltage supplied to the motor

This allows:

  • Speed variation based on real process demand
  • Reduced energy consumption
  • Smooth motor operation and reduced mechanical stress
  • Improved process accuracy

In machine automation, this level of control directly improves productivity and consistency.

Unidrive Series and Drive Capabilities

Control Techniques offers a range of drives under the Unidrive platform, designed for different levels of performance.

Unidrive M100 and M200

Designed for simple applications and basic motor control.

  • Easy setup and configuration
  • Suitable for conveyors and basic machines
  • Cost-effective solution

Unidrive M300

Focused on machine automation with safety integration.

  • Built-in safety features such as Safe Torque Off
  • Flexible communication options
  • Suitable for machine builders and OEM applications

Unidrive M400 and M700

Designed for higher performance and advanced control.

  • Enhanced motor control accuracy
  • Support for closed-loop applications
  • Integration with automation systems

Unidrive M800 Series

Used in advanced automation and motion control systems.

  • Integrated motion control and synchronization
  • High-speed processing with real-time performance
  • Supports complex machine applications such as winding and cutting

Selecting the Right Control Techniques Drive

Choosing the correct VFD depends on the application and system requirements.

Key factors include:

  • Motor power and load characteristics
  • Required control precision
  • Need for motion or synchronization features
  • Communication and integration requirements
  • Environmental conditions

Proper selection ensures stable performance and long-term reliability.

Maintaining Drive Performance

To ensure long-term efficiency, drives must be properly maintained.

Recommended practices include:

  • Monitoring drive parameters and diagnostics
  • Maintaining proper cooling conditions
  • Ensuring correct installation and wiring
  • Keeping backup configurations

These steps help reduce downtime and improve system reliability.
